15 changes: 12 additions & 3 deletions src/ipc/ipc4/helper.c
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
Expand Up @@ -1482,10 +1482,19 @@ int ipc4_find_all_dma_configs_tlvs_only(struct ipc_config_dai *dai,
struct ipc_dma_config *dma_cfg;
int count = 0;

for (tlvs = (struct sof_tlv *)data_buffer; tlvs && (uintptr_t)tlvs < end_addr;
for (tlvs = (struct sof_tlv *)data_buffer;
tlvs && (uintptr_t)tlvs + sizeof(*tlvs) <= end_addr;
tlvs = tlv_next(tlvs)) {
if ((uintptr_t)tlvs->value + tlvs->length > end_addr) {
tr_err(&ipc_tr, "Unexpected TLV length %d: exceeds buffer size", tlvs->length);
/*
* tlvs->length is host-controlled: computing
* "tlvs->value + tlvs->length" can overflow the pointer and
* wrap below end_addr, bypassing this check and letting
* tlv_next() advance to a wild address. Compare against the
* remaining space instead. The loop condition guarantees the
* TLV header fits, so end_addr - tlvs->value does not underflow.
*/
if (tlvs->length > end_addr - (uintptr_t)tlvs->value) {
tr_err(&ipc_tr, "Unexpected TLV length %u: exceeds buffer size", tlvs->length);
return IPC4_INVALID_REQUEST;
}
